When is the best time to book a hotel with a pool in Bad Aussee?
Taking the local weather in Bad Aussee into account can help you maximise your time at the pool during your trip. The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 15°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of -1°C. The snowiest months in Bad Aussee are December, January, November and February, with each month seeing an average of 15 cm of snowfall.
What's the best way to travel around Bad Aussee?
Knowing the transportation options in and around Bad Aussee can help you enjoy the area beyond your hotel pool. If you want to explore the larger area, take a train from Bad Aussee Station. Bad Aussee might not have many public transport choices, so consider a car rental to maximise your time.
